Abstract

In the design process of gratings, the grating layout design is the most important activity influencing manufacturing cost. In the grating layout design, the key to saving manufacturing cost is to find a design with a minimal number of cutting operations. This paper presents an application of the A∗ algorithm in grating layout design. The design problem is represented as the space search problem of design alternatives. A∗ explores the feasible alternatives within the space, until an optimal solution is obtained.
